Web11 aug. 2007 · The humidity in Western Oklahoma is far less than in the Eastern part of the state. It depends on where you live in Oklahoma, but generally the humidity will be worse in Oklahoma than in California, but far less than South Texas or the Southeastern US. Oklahoma is a transition zone for humidity, weather, and climate in general. WebThe humidity can be uncomfortably heavy or close in the state of Oklahoma during the summer months. WebAt a temperature of 25°C, air can absorb up to 23 grams of water per cubic meter. At 20°C, it is only 17.3 grams. A relative humidity of 40% at 25°C thus corresponds to an absolute humidity of 9.2 grams of water. From a proportion of approx. 13.5 grams, humans perceive the air as muggy.
